Synopsis of Come il mare

Nick Berg, conocido como el 'Príncipe de Oro', es un poderoso magnate naviero que lo pierde todo a manos de su rival Duncan Alexander: sus barcos, su esposa y su hijo. Con solo un remolcador oceánico llamado 'Warlock' bajo su mando, Berg se enfrenta a un duelo mortal en los mares y en los tribunales para recuperar su honor y su destino. Esta apasionante novela de aventuras de Wilbur Smith transporta al lector desde los desiertos de Sudáfrica hasta los hielos de la Antártida, narrando una historia de supervivencia, venganza y redención en el implacable entorno del océano.

About the author

Wilbur Smith

Wilbur Smith

Wilbur Addison Smith was a Rhodesian-born British-South African novelist specializing in historical fiction about international involvement in Southern Africa across four centuries.
